Here is
another very lucky Rosenhof puppy that found a REAL
home, where it was raised and trained properly!
He was
born 29-Mar-91,
son of the great Arco vd hohen
Metze SchH1, FH and Inka
v Seewolf SchH1.

Iro is handled by Zdenek Sedlo (Renata's husband) in
these trials:
"B" on 14-Nov-92 at the Lakeside SchH
Club in Toronto, Ontario, Canada
SchH1 on 25-Sept-93 with 98-96-94 "best in trail" at the Ottawa
Valley SchH Club under SV judge Rudi Mietzner,
SchH2 on 4-Sept-94 with 96-95-85 at the Saugeen SchH Club, Brampton,
SchH3 on 3-June-95 with 91-91-94 at the Windsor SchH
Club.
IPO1 on 20-June-98 with 94-85-83 at Tabor, Czech Republic, (without prior
training, filling-in for a disabled competitor).
Zdenek and Renata are now breeding
'Real' GSDs in the Czech Republic under the kennel name "Javorove Zahrady"

NOTE: A well-respected AKC and Schaferhund
Verein judge, Mr. Lanting
has judged in more than a dozen countries, including the prestigious FCI Asian
Show hosted by Japan Kennel Club, the Scottish Kennel Club, a Greyhound
specialty in England, and more. National Specialties: 1994 GSD Club of
America National; 1991 Tibetan Mastiff National; 1990 Shiba
National; Fila Brasileiro
Nationals (several times), Dogo Argentino
National, Pyrenean Shepherd National. Numerous Chinese Shar Pei and
Australian Shepherd specialties; regional Anatolian Shepherd specialty. Numerous GSD,
Rottweiler, & Boxer specialties worldwide. He is also the author of several ‘must read’
books, including THE TOTAL GERMAN SHEPHERD DOG, CANINE HIP DYSPLASIA, CANINE
ORTHOPEDIC PROBLEMS. A former
professional all-breed handler in the US and Canada, he has lectured in over
fifteen countries on Gait-and-Structure (Analytical Approach), Canine Orthopedic Disorders, and other topics, as well as being
a Sr. Conf. Judges Ass’n
(SCJA) Institute instructor. WV Canine College instructor
& member, advisory board. His
